UPDATE: Big Victories for Girls, Boys Lacrosse at Ridge

Girls lacrosse wins first Somerset County championship since 2004 in game against Pingry.

The third time was apparently the charm for the Ridge Red Devils girls lacrosse in Saturday's Somerset County championship game against

After losing twice to Pingry this season, the Ridge girls took the county championship on Saturday afternoon. The final score of 15-14 flip-flopped the team's last defeat at the hands of Pingry — exactly the same score in reverse.
